Puducherry Minister A Namassivayam today welcomed the suggestion of Lt Governor Kiran Bedi that Ministers canhave discussions with her on "any issue any day."
"We can do that.. There is nothing wrong in it and I welcome the suggestion..," Namassivayam told reporters here while replying to a query on the recent whatsapp message sent by Bedi on holding discussions with Ministers on public issues.
"Bedi had taken the stand that Raj Nivas is People's Nivas and is open for all.. We can solve public issues through discussions," the Local Administration Minister said.
Bedi, who has been at loggerheads with the territorial government on various issues, had yesterday said she would be happy to hold discussions with the ministers on "any issue any day."
"I only mean good to them. I am only against corruption, injustice and delays," she had said in her WhatsApp message to the media.
She had also said she would be "happy to remove any hurdle coming in the way of prosperity of Puducherry."
Earlier, at the launch of online facility for payment of property taxes, the Minster said, "A note has been received from the Local Administration Department to impose property tax on the (educational) institutions also."
The proposal was under consideration and an appropriate decision would be taken soon through a meeting of the cabinet to levy the tax on the institutions, he added.
Namassivayam further said the move would ensure hike in revenue to the fund-starved municipal bodies here.
On the new online facility, he said it would be of great benefit to tax payers as they can avoid queues and remit the amount through the online mode from their homes or from wherever they preferred including common service centres.
